1) Improper access control

EUVDB-ID: #VU80767

Risk: High

CVSSv3.1: 5.1 [C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:C/C:N/I:L/A:N/E:U/RL:O/RC:C]

CVE-ID: CVE-2023-20191

CWE-ID: CWE-284 - Improper Access Control

Exploit availability: No

Description

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to gain unauthorized access to otherwise restricted functionality.

The vulnerability exists due to incomplete support in the access control list (ACL) processing on MPLS interfaces in the ingress direction. A remote attacker can bypass an ACL on the affected device.

Mitigation

Install updates from vendor's website.

Vulnerable software versions

Cisco IOS XR: 6.4.0 - 7.10

NCS 5700 Series Routers: All versions

NCS5500: All versions

NCS560: All versions

Cisco Network Convergence System 540 Series Routers: All versions

IOS XR White box: All versions
